Examining Different Kinds of Tissue Generation Processes

Tissue generation is a fascinating area of research with various generation methods. One of the most well-known methods is tissue engineering, which involves creating functional tissues using cells and biomaterial scaffolds. Another method is regenerative medicine, which utilizes the body’s own cells to heal tissue damage. Additionally, there are breakthroughs in synthetic biology, where scientists create artificial cells capable of replicating and growing into functioning tissues. Exploring these different tissue generation processes is essential in advancing medical research and bringing innovative solutions to healthcare.

Exploring the Ethical Debates Surrounding Regenerative Medicine

The field of regenerative medicine has opened up new possibilities for treating various illnesses and injuries, but it has also sparked ethical debates. One of the primary concerns is the use of stem cells, which are highly potent cells that have the potential to develop into any type of tissue in the body. While stem cell research may offer a way to repair damaged organs or tissues, some argue that using embryonic stem cells is morally wrong because it involves the destruction of an embryo. Other ethical considerations include issues of consent and access and concerns about the commercialization of human tissue. Despite these debates, many scientists believe that the benefits of regenerative medicine are too great to ignore and are working to address these ethical concerns in their research.
